Professional Summary:

Dr. Lai's research is directed toward understanding the fundamental mechanisms of gene regulation. We care about how protein complexes target the genome, how their binding changes across cell states, and how mis-regulation of these interactions produces disease phenotypes. DNA sequence, local and distal chromatin, and RNA all act cooperatively and antagonistically in determining when and how often a gene is transcribed. Resolving how these networks make decisions is a central bottleneck in connecting molecular perturbation to disease phenotype.

The Lai laboratory pairs wet-bench biochemistry with computational method development, combining high-resolution genomic assays with custom bioinformatic software. Contributions from the group and its collaborators include a single-base-resolution protein architecture of the budding yeast genome, a ChIP-exo screen of 887 transcription factor antibodies in human cells, and genome-wide characterization of RNA polymerase II initiation complex assembly. Projects are deliberately large in scale, generating thousands of unique (epi)genomic datasets across human, mouse, and yeast systems. The volume and dimensionality of these data require machine learning and explainable AI approaches deployed on national high-performance computing infrastructure.

A parallel emphasis of the laboratory is rigor, reproducibility, and access. The group develops and maintains open-source genomics software used by the wider research community including ScriptManager, PEGR, GenoPipe, and STENCIL. We also build science gateways that lower the technical barrier to advanced computation. Dr. Lai serves on the External Advisory Board for NSF ACCESS, the national research cyberinfrastructure program, and has directed shared genomics research infrastructure, working directly with physician scientists to apply epigenomic technologies and algorithmic approaches to biomedical specimens. Students are trained to work across biochemistry, molecular biology, and bioinformatics, and across a wide spectrum of heterogeneous and high-performance compute systems.

Education and Training:

  • Fellowship, Pennsylvania State University (2018)
  • PhD, Biochemistry, SUNY Buffalo (2013)
  • BS, Neuroscience, University of Pittsburgh (2008)

Employment:

  • Assistant Professor, Biochemistry, University at Buffalo (2026-present)
  • Associate Research Professor, Molecular Biology and Genetics, Cornell University (2026)
  • Assistant Research Professor, Molecular Biology and Genetics, Cornell University (2020–2026)
  • Assistant Research Professor, Biochemistry and Molecular Biology, Pennsylvania State University (2018–2020)
